EDITORS DAILY CRIMSON:- It is noteworthy that the committee of the overseers, in their recent report, absolutely neglected, in enumerating the various athletic sports at college, to mention the most popular one, that which is free from the numerous moral and physical abuses to which, it is said, the others are subject. I mean tennis. It is the most popular, if we may judge by the number who take exercise in the various games It is not brutal, or dangerous; nor does the excitement of the contest tend to cause participants or spectators "to resort to methods which their cooler...
...Fair in aid of the Homeopathic Hospital will be held in New York this week beginning to-day. In addition to the shell which is to be voted to the most popular college, the ladies in charge have added a set of ten oars to be given to the college winning second place. Those who intend spending their vacation in New York should visit the Fair and vote for Harvard. The Fair will be held at the Second Battery Armory, Broadway and 7th Avenue, between 52d and 53d streets, and will be open every afternoon and evening throughout this week...
